Output 886604bc536e336417c5d33027e241940482497236df9d229524d4186dd0e6ac:0

value
3139102
script pubkey
OP_HASH160 OP_PUSHBYTES_20 b4273ae757d395eb7c81dc17139a13b6b5772f9c OP_EQUAL
address
3J7aYpy7kutVCubAtejtkhHD9CAT8XTctX
transaction
886604bc536e336417c5d33027e241940482497236df9d229524d4186dd0e6ac
spent
true